The most important decision before installing a Distro is to decide what User Interface you prefer.

Mint is excellent if you like the old Gnome 2 look and feel. Ubuntu is better if you prefer the new Desktop Interfaces post-Gnome 2.

Then there are others (like Mandrake / Mandriva) for people who prefer KDE instead of Gnome.

The best thing is to clean a disk and try several Distros until you stick with one.
